In the city of Zootopia where all animals live in peace...Blake and Nick, partners in crime return with more interesting stories, but underneath the streets lurks a nightmare from Blake's past. Join these two in a adventure filled with drama, heartache, and more!

Zootopia Murder Mystery

23 parts Ongoing

In the vibrant city of Zootopia, where predator and prey coexist in harmony, a shocking murder threatens to shatter the peace. Judy Hopps, Zootopia's first bunny officer, is teamed up with her cunning partner, Nick Wilde, to solve the high-profile case. As they dive deep into the investigation, they discover a trail of secrets and lies that leads them to the city's elite. With every twist and turn, their partnership is tested, and they uncover a witness who holds the key to the mystery-a young gazelle hidden in fear. Together, Judy and Nick must navigate the shadows of Zootopia's underworld, protect the witness, and bring the killer to justice before it's too late. This thrilling tale explores the themes of trust, loyalty, and the unbreakable bond between partners as they face their greatest challenge yet.
